Four-time Olympian Les Mills started his first gym in Auckland New Zealand in 1968, and since then, his methods have spread across the globe. Bodycombat takes his approach into the virtual world with a workout system that includes combat moves from MMA, boxing, Taekwondo, and more. You’ll practice jabs, hooks, hammer punches, and uppercuts, learn to squat and slip, and, most importantly, learn how to ram your knee in a guy’s face. While the point of Bodycombat is fitness not fight-training, it does focus on punching power, and playing this game for a million hours would definitely help you get fitter and punch harder, both important in real-life combat.
